Transaction c8fc63877cdc126d087a4cea97813a8c950a7da3bc1eac42be789c94d9d96a3e
1 Input
1 Output
-
c8fc63877cdc126d087a4cea97813a8c950a7da3bc1eac42be789c94d9d96a3e:0
- value
- 261007
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1070d67e575b195a26958339efb1a906476e4572 OP_EQUAL
- address
- 33Bwuj2Pr1hcCiczqDaPHJyCF1bVw9tiL3